In today's rapidly evolving digital landscape, businesses are constantly seeking to leverage technology for competitive advantage. Digital transformation isn't just a buzzword; it's a necessity. For many, this means investing in robust, scalable web applications, often built on powerful platforms like PHP. However, the journey from concept to a successful digital product is fraught with potential pitfalls, especially when selecting a development or IT services partner. Many businesses, eager to move quickly, overlook critical due diligence, leading to costly mistakes, project delays, and ultimately, unrealized business objectives. This post, guided by the experience of Expert Developers, aims to equip you with the knowledge to navigate this crucial decision-making process.
Common Mistakes & Risks in Vendor Selection
Choosing the wrong web development or IT services provider can have devastating consequences. Common mistakes include:
- Focusing solely on price: The cheapest option often comes with hidden costs, compromised quality, or a lack of long-term support.
- Vague scope of work: Ambiguous project requirements lead to scope creep, misunderstandings, and budget overruns.
- Lack of transparency: Poor communication, opaque progress reporting, and hidden fees erode trust.
- Ignoring technical expertise: Not verifying a provider's proficiency in the specific technologies required (like modern PHP frameworks, APIs, cloud services) can lead to outdated or inefficient solutions.
- Underestimating scalability needs: Building a solution that can't grow with your business is a short-sighted and expensive mistake.
Critical Contract Considerations
Before you commit, scrutinize these essential contract elements:
- Pricing Models: Understand whether it's fixed-price, time-and-materials, or a hybrid. Ensure it aligns with your budget and risk tolerance.
- Scope Clarity: Detailed documentation of features, functionalities, deliverables, and acceptance criteria is paramount.
- Timelines & Milestones: Realistic project timelines with clearly defined milestones and dependencies are crucial for tracking progress.
- Intellectual Property (IP) Ownership: Clearly define who owns the code, designs, and any custom software developed. This should unequivocally belong to you.
- Data Security & Privacy: Robust clauses detailing data handling, compliance (GDPR, CCPA, etc.), and security protocols are non-negotiable.
- Scalability & Performance Guarantees: Ensure the contract addresses how the solution will scale to meet future demands and what performance benchmarks will be met.
- Maintenance & Post-Launch Support: Define the terms for bug fixes, updates, ongoing maintenance, and the Service Level Agreement (SLA) for support.
Before You Sign the Contract
Here’s a checklist to guide your evaluation:
- Vendor's Portfolio & Case Studies: Do they have relevant experience in your industry and with similar project complexities?
- Team Expertise: Are the developers experienced in modern PHP frameworks (Laravel, Symfony), best practices, and relevant integrations? Expert Developers maintains a team of highly skilled PHP specialists.
- Development Methodology: Do they employ agile methodologies for flexibility and continuous feedback?
- Communication Plan: How will they keep you updated? What are the reporting frequencies and channels?
- References: Speak with their past clients.
- Technology Stack & Future-Proofing: Are they proposing solutions that are current and maintainable?
- Onboarding & Handover Process: How will they transition the project to your internal team or provide documentation?
Real-World Impact of Vendor Selection
Consider a scenario where a business hired a development team that offered a significantly lower price. The team used outdated PHP versions, neglected proper documentation, and delivered a platform that struggled to handle increased user traffic. The business faced costly refactoring, reputational damage due to downtime, and ultimately spent more than they would have with a reputable provider. Conversely, partnering with experienced professionals from day one, like those at Expert Developers, ensures a foundation for growth and stability.
How Expert Developers Ensures Your Success
Expert Developers acts as a transparent, process-driven, and reliable technology partner. We prioritize clear communication, meticulous planning, and a client-centric approach. Our methodology ensures that every project, whether it's a custom PHP application or a complex enterprise IT solution, is built with quality, accountability, scalability, and customer satisfaction at its core. We believe in empowering our clients with informed decisions and delivering solutions that drive tangible business outcomes.
Conclusion
Your investment in web development or IT services is an investment in your business's future. Making an informed decision about your technology partner is paramount. Don't let short-term cost savings compromise your long-term success. We encourage you to explore the capabilities and proven track record of Expert Developers. Make the smart choice for sustainable growth and technological excellence.